Hello everyone,

So here is my situation.....

In choosing which schools to apply to, I noticed that some of the ones which I would apply to require microbiology as a required pre-requisite, something which for some reason I never realized. I never planned to take microbio since it is not part of my cell & developmental bio major, and UCSB only offers it in the fall, which is probably before I even know where I will be going.

If I took it at UCSB, my schedule that quarter, my senior fall quarter schedule would consist of Human Physiology, Developmental Bio, and Microbiology :O

I am already planning to take human anatomy at the local city college next spring (not offered at UCSB). They also offer Medical Microbiology.

So here are my questions:

1) Would taking medical microbio at community college cover the pre-requisite for most dental schools?
2) If I list a planned course in my AADSAS, am I then required to take it? Even if the school I get into does not require it?
3) Would these schools deny my application if they don't see this class on my schedule?


Hoping to send in my app as soon as I can figure this out. Thank you all!
 
1) Yes, the Microbio course that you take at a community college will cover the pre-requisite for any grad/ dental school. It's just stupid that UCs don't transfer some of these upper div bio courses taken at a community college. I took microbio at CC as well.

2 &3) I'm not sure but I think it would be best if you take whatever you list on your submitted AADSAS app... But I don't know for sure. Anyone?
 
You would have to check. Most of the schools im applying to strictly will not accept CC's for prereq like MUSC, BU and TUF.

I got an interview at Michigan even though they require a Sociology class. I didn't put it as a class I was going to take it either. So as far as interviews I don't think it matters, but you do need to take all courses before matriculating.
